At RSM, interns work with large and small companies in various industries. They develop strong working relationships with clients built on understanding their businesses and challenges. Interns work on multiple team engagements each year, including several pieces of any particular assignment - not just one part. Working in a mutually respectful team environment helps our associates perform at their best and integrate their career with their personal life.

Responsibilities:

  • Understanding clients' needs and expectations, their business and industry, accounting and control systems, employees, company values and industry-related GAAP and GAAS issues
  • Developing an understanding of the RSM audit approach and tools
  • Assessing risks and evaluating the client's internal control structure
  • Performing substantive tests and tests of internal controls to identify and resolve accounting or reporting issues
  • Drafting financial statements under prescribed formats

Required Qualifications:

  • 90 credit hours completed
  • Working towards B.A. / B.S. degree or equivalent from accredited university
  • Accounting Major
  • Travel to assigned client locations is required.
  • Must have access to and ability to arrange for use of reliable modes of transportation to those locations

Preferred Qualifications:

  • A minimum 3.0 GPA
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
  • Strong computer skills, including proficiency in Microsoft Excel
  • Ability to work effectively on a team
  • Ability to work and multitask in a fast-paced environment
